Unlocking Rewards: The Mechanics Behind Roblox Game Codes in 2026

Roblox game codes function as alphanumeric sequences that grant players access to virtual items, currency, and boosts across thousands of experiences on the platform, and these codes operate through a centralized redemption system managed by Roblox Corporation since the early days of the platform's growth. Data from industry reports shows that millions of users activate such codes each month, which integrate directly into user accounts via the official Roblox website or in-game interfaces without requiring additional downloads or third-party tools.
Redemption typically begins when players navigate to the Roblox promo code section, enter the sequence in the designated field, and confirm the action, after which the rewards appear in their inventory or balance within seconds. Those who've studied user behavior note that codes often tie into seasonal events or developer partnerships, and as of August 2026 this pattern continues with new sequences released during major updates to maintain engagement across age groups from children to adults.

Technical Redemption Process and Security Measures
The process involves logging into a verified Roblox account, accessing the dedicated redemption page, and inputting the code exactly as provided to avoid errors from case sensitivity or extra spaces, and once validated the system updates the account database automatically. Security protocols include rate limiting on attempts and verification through two-factor authentication in many cases, which prevents unauthorized redemptions according to platform documentation.
Players often combine codes with other features like group memberships or event participation to maximize benefits, yet the core mechanics remain consistent across devices whether accessed via desktop, tablet, or smartphone.
